UFC Contender Mayra Bueno Silva Suspended and Win Overturned After Positive Drug Test

UFC women's bantamweight contender Mayra Bueno Silva has been suspended for 4½ months by the Nevada State Athletic Commission (NSAC) after testing positive for ritalinic acid, a medication she claimed was for her ADHD. Her win over Holly Holm in July has been overturned to a no contest. Bueno Silva, along with two other UFC fighters, received suspensions for positive drug tests. UFC welterweight Daniel Rodriguez was suspended for six months, while UFC heavyweight Walt Harris received a one-year suspension. Both Rodriguez and Harris tested positive in out-of-competition testing.

Controversial Judging in Grasso-Shevchenko Fight Divides NSAC and UFC Fighters

Nevada State Athletic Commission (NSAC) executive director Jeff Mullen disagreed with judge Mike Bell's controversial 10-8 score in the fifth round of the UFC women's featherweight title fight between Alexa Grasso and Valentina Shevchenko. Mullen and other judges on a training call agreed that the round should have been scored 10-9 for Grasso instead. Shevchenko has questioned the score and UFC president Dana White expressed dissatisfaction, suggesting a trilogy fight between Grasso and Shevchenko would be appropriate. The training call aimed to clarify the criteria for scoring 10-8 rounds in MMA.
